DevOps is the new rage among system administrators, applying agile software development techniques to infrastructure configuration management. In the center of the DevOps movement is the open-source Chef tool, implemented in Ruby atop CouchDB. Unsatisfied with the performance of the open-source and/or hosted Chef server and needing better integration with our Python web application, we set out to build a new implementation in Python atop MongoDB. This talk will give you an overview of Chef, reasons for doing a new implementation, and lots of code examples of how we made it all work together to get a chef server that screams.
This talk is updated with the latest version of MongoPyChef, ported to run on Pyramid and open sourced at https://github.com/rick446/MongoPyChef
